Men’s Cross Country Follows Up Win With CACC Weekly Awards

9/21/2021 12:00:00 AM



A victory last Friday for Goldey-Beacom's men's cross country team was just the start of good news as it was followed by the announcement of sophomore Zach Landvik-Larsen (Stroudsburg, PA) being picked the Central Atlantic Collegiate Conference Runner of the Week and freshman Michael Marioni (Glendora, NJ) tabbed the sport's Rookie of the Week.
 
Landvik-Larsen finished second Friday at the GBC Fall Classic, ending the 8,000-meter run in 28:21.2.
 
The reigning CACC Rookie of the Year and member of the all-conference team, both picked in 2019, now has four top-10 finishes for his career.  In addition, he closed 11th at this year's season-opening Panther Invitational in 24:40.0 and 14th at the Dutchmen Invitational in 27:21.7.
 
Marioni closed fifth at the GBC Fall Classic, finishing the 8,000-meter run in 29:39.5.  This came after he ran a season best September 11 at the Dutchmen Invitational in 29:06.9.
 
All of this was key in the Lightning winning the GBC Fall Classic with 36 points, easily distancing the 67 points from second-place Stevenson.  The squad had five runners end in the top 12 with senior Chris Townsend (Voorhees, NJ) closing seventh in 30:14.3, freshman Micah White (Edison, NJ) finishing 10th in 30:30.5 and sophomore Chris Crossen (Magnolia, DE) ending 12th in 30:56.2.
 
The men are ranked ninth in the East Region according to the United States Track & Field and Cross Country Country Association (USTFCCCA).

Goldey-Beacom returns to action Saturday at the Hornet Harrier Invitational in Winchester, VA.  The men run at 10:30 am and the women go at 11:00 am.
